Visual Imagery
The process of creating mental images in one's mind, reflecting sights in the absence of direct visual input.
Korsakoff's Syndrome
A long-term memory condition resulting from a critical lack of thiamine (vitamin B1), commonly linked to alcohol abuse.
Alzheimer's Disease
A progressive neurodegenerative disorder characterized by memory loss, cognitive decline, and personality changes, linked to the accumulation of amyloid plaques and neurofibrillary tangles in the brain.
Expert Chess Players
Individuals who have achieved a high level of proficiency and understanding in the game of chess, often participating in competitive play.
